Enrich your personal Judaica collection with this remarkable sterling silver Torah pointer from Shoham Yemenite Art. Skillfully handcrafted in the hills surrounding Jerusalem, the body of this pointer boasts an intricate filigree design and is adorned with four crown designs spread out along its length. At the bottom of this piece is a polished hand with one finger extended outwards for easy use during Torah reading. A second-generation Israeli from a Yemenite family, Shoham Simchi began to train as a silversmith in his teen years, following in the footsteps of his family members before him. For the past 20 years, Simchi has been producing exquisite sterling silver works of Judaica in his Jerusalem-area workshop, blending together traditional and modern methods of craftsmanship.
